Zscaler’s cloud architecture provides web security without appliances.  This cloud platform provides the ideal architecture to secure mobile devices.  Zscaler is led by the founder Jay Chaudhry.  Chaudhry has a history of building successful companies.  Chaudhry was also behind such companies as CipherTrust (acquired by Secure Computing), AirDefense (acquired by Motorola Solutions), CoreHarbor (acquired by USI/AT&T), Air2Web and SecureIT (acquired by VeriSign). In order to help build Zscaler, Charudhry was able to secure the services of K. Kailash, former chief architect at NetScaler.  Zscaler, around since 2007, has built a reliable and distributed network that provides anytime, anywhere Web Security.

With its proprietary technology employed for data storage and data processing, Zscaler has nearly eliminated latency to the point where it can perform all scanning and analysis without visible latency. As of today most web security vendors deal with latency by deploying appliances, while Zscaler has managed to avoid being tied down to appliances. This anti-appliance approach or Cloud architecture provided an easy smooth delivery model to protect mobile devices. Zscaler protects BlackBerry, Apple’s iOS-based devices and Android.
